Форум по программному обеспечению и оборудованию > > >

После включения скидки на мелочь на кассе остается неучтенная сумма

03.12.2016 22:43


[ОТВЕТИТЬ]
Опции темы
03.09.2016 11:39  
Barmental
УКМ2 версия 2.462
Включил скидку на мелочь: в CF_INI.db установил параметры _roundbase=0.5;2
_frfreeline=1
Теперь при инкассации на кассе остается неучтенная сумма (см. скрин).
Это как-нибудь лечится?
Миниатюры
Нажмите на изображение для увеличения
Название: чек.jpg
Просмотров: 12
Размер:	70.1 Кб
ID:	7696  
 
03.09.2016 16:42  
whitewizard
Перед установкой скидки на мелочь, установил цену на товары кратную 50 копеек?
 
03.09.2016 16:53  
Barmental
нет
 
03.09.2016 16:55  
Barmental
ведь разные дисконтные схемы нередко меняют начальную цену
 
03.09.2016 18:25  
Tushkanchik
Округляй все товары магазина до 50 копеек :)
 
"Спасибо" Tushkanchik от:
03.09.2016 18:45  
konst
Цитата:
Сообщение от Tushkanchik
Округляй все товары магазина до 50 копеек :)
а что делать с весовым товаром?
 
03.09.2016 21:01  
Tushkanchik
Цитата:
Сообщение от konst
а что делать с весовым товаром?
Да там главное базовую единицу довести до кратности в 50коп.

Код:
Восстановлена правильная работа параметра _RoundBase таблицы Cf_ini.db, отвечающего за округление. 
Теперь при включении округления при применении всех скидок до или после ПодИтога на каждой позиции 
происходит математическое округление суммы (по правилу 0,5=1). 
Округление работает верно для всех товаров, включая весовые, но при условии, что начальная цена за 
штуку (и за 1 КГ для весовых товаров) удовлетворяет заданной точности округления и необходимость округлять 
возникает только при скидках или при дробных количествах весового товара.
Очевидно, что для дистрибутива под ФР параметр _RoundBase можно применять только при использовании FreeLine.
И вообще мне кажется надл сделать _roundbase=0.5;-1
дабы округлялось в пользу покупателя

Последний раз редактировалось Tushkanchik; 03.09.2016 в 21:14.
 
10.09.2016 10:53  
Barmental
А в чем разница между _roundbase=0.5;-1 и _roundbase=0.5;2
И там и там округление в пользу покупателя
 
 
Опции темы



Часовой пояс GMT +3, время: 22:43.

Все в прочитанное - Календарь - RSS - - Карта - Вверх 👫 Яндекс.Метрика
Форум сделан на основе vBulletin®
Copyright ©2000 - 2016, Jelsoft Enterprises Ltd. Перевод: zCarot и OlegON
В случае заимствования информации гипертекстовая индексируемая ссылка на Форум обязательна.